Loads Straps & Slings
102 Lockhart Street, Stonehouse, Larkhall ML93LZ Larkhall , Lanarkshire, United Kingdom United Kingdom
- Profile: Loads Straps & Slings is a Lifting Appliances and Gear company located at Larkhall , Lanarkshire,, United Kingdom United Kingdom, address is 102 Lockhart Street, Stonehouse, Larkhall, Larkhall , Lanarkshire, ML93LZ UK, postcode is ML93LZ, you can contact Loads Straps & Slings by phone 448448094560